Role Profile Job title Investment Analyst Division Future Ireland Funds Reports to Director, Future Ireland Funds (or other senior team member) Job Family Investment Career Stream Professional Career Zone Professionals/Specialists Contract Type Permanent *** Closing Date for Applications 28th February 2025 **** Summary of the Business The National Treasury Management Agency (NTMA) provides asset and liability management services to the Irish Government.
It has evolved from a single function agency managing the National Debt to a manager of a complex portfolio of public assets and liabilities.
Businesses managed by the NTMA include borrowing for the Exchequer and the management of the National Debt, the State Claims Agency, the New Economy and Recovery Authority ("NewERA"), the Ireland Strategic Investment Fund, National Development Finance Agency and the NTMA Future Ireland Funds business unit with responsibility for the management of the Future Ireland Fund and Infrastructure, Climate and Nature Fund.
The NTMA also assigns staff to the National Asset Management Agency, the Strategic Banking Corporation of Ireland (SBCI) and Home Building Finance Ireland (HBFI).
Future Ireland Funds The NTMA manages both the Future Ireland Fund (FIF) which aims to ensure steady and long-term support for state expenditure from 2041, and the Infrastructure, Climate and Nature Fund (ICNF)which is designed to bolster state spending in response to economic downturns or to fund environmental initiatives between 2026 and 2030.
The Funds were established in 2024 and currently have over €10 billion of assets, and are expected to continue to grow over the coming years.
